Where the gap comes from
Two scores side by side say one is higher. This says why: the score is a weighted sum, so it comes apart, and each component’s share of the difference adds back to the difference exactly. Compared against PublicNode, the highest scorer of those selected.
PublicNodevsNodeReal
+11.3points
- Latency+11.4
- Head freshness−0.2
- Availability+0.1
- Correctness−0.0
The parts add to +11.3, exactly — the score is a weighted sum, so it comes apart.
